Hey folks, I am indexing (and side gapping) a set of afr165 plugs with the heads off the car and I have been recieving some conflicting information on how to index them. Up till now, I've faced the strap torwards the top of the chamber so the flamefront can extend downward torwards the pistons.
Some posts say that I should face torwards the intake valve. This confused me since the valve should be shut already during ignition so there is no fuel flow through the valve at that point. Furthermore, the strap would create a shadow on the exhaust valve side. It didnt seem right
Which way would it be?
